Ridge View fell victim to Spring Valley and their airtight pitching crew on Tuesday. They lost 8-0 to the Vikings. The Blazers have struggled against the Vikings recently, as the game was their fifth consecutive lost meeting.
Ridge View sa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Ashyr Robinson, who went 1-for-2 with one stolen base.
Ridge View's record now sits at 2-5. As for Spring Valley, their win ended a four-game drought at home and bumped them up to 3-8.
While Ridge View had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 6:30 p.m. on Thursday.
